O RDER This petition has been filed to punish the Contemnor/3rd Respondent for his wanton and willful disobedience of the order passed by this Court in W.P. (MD).No.27600 of 2023, dated 22.11.2023.
2.There is no representation for the petitioner. The lear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side) would submit that in spite of repeated summons to the petitioner, he did not turned up. Therefore, the enquiry was closed on 11.07.2024. 3.Recording the submissions made by the learned Government Advocate (Crl. Side), there shall be a direction to the respondent to sent the closure report to the petitioner, so that he can workout his remedy if he is aggrieved. 4.With the above said directions, this contempt petition stands closed. 06.11.2024 Internet : Yes / No Index : Yes / No TM 2/4
